Graveside funeral service for Imogene Stewart Highfill, age 90, of Fayetteville, TN, will be held at 3:30 PM Sunday, October 27, 2024, at Lincoln Cemetery with Bro. Scott Travis officiating. There will be no visitation prior to the graveside service.
Imogene was born on February 25, 1934, in Lincoln County, TN to the late Ernest Stewart and Sudie Cobb Stewart. She worked as a seamstress for Serbin. Imogene loved living in the country and caring for her dogs, cats, fish and even a wolf. She passed away on October 25, 2024, at her residence, surrounded by her loving family.
Survivors include her children, Ronnie Jack (Melissa) Highfill, Sr. of Fayetteville, Danny Joe (Debra Hubbard) Highfill, Sr. of Alabama, and Billy Wayne Highfill of Fayetteville; grandchildren, Ronnie Jack (Paula Lunn) Highfill, Jr., Lucas Edward Highfill, Lincoln Shelby Highfill, Danny Joe Highfill, Jr., and Billy Wayne Highfill, Jr.; great-grandchildren, Dallys (Nick Reed) Highfill, Autumn Rose Highfill, Hudson Lee Highfill, Summer Grace Highfill, Abby Highfill, Gracie Highfill, Emily Highfill, Devon Highfill, Bristol Highfill, and Even Highfill; great-great-grandson Caiden Thomas Reed; and a sister-in-law, Sharon Stewart. In addition to her parents, Imogene was preceded in death by her husband, Jack Davis Highfill; grandson, Justin Lee Highfill; brothers, Harold (Mable) Stewart, and Ray Stewart.
